I havent been able to set succesful video playback on windows media center.
Movies played in media center are giving me blank screen, sound works
though.
The same movies played in WMP display just fine.
What is the problem here? is an other component used for video playback.
The sis 650 video has 64 MB shared memory.
I have no upgrade opportunities nor are there MCE drivers for this card, so
if there is a workarround,
i would like to know. Thank you very muts.
- Posted by JW on January 7th, 2006
AFAIK the SIS chip does not have DX9 support which is required for video
with MCE.
